Medium Density Fiberboard from Quercus robur [PDF]
The objective of this study was to investigate the suitability of oak (Ouercus robur L.) wood fibers from Turkey as a raw material for medium density fiberboard. In this study, some of the oak wood parts that are especially not suitable for other forest industries was utilized to produce fiberboards in laboratory environment.

Evaluating the quality of the medium density fiberboard made from kenaf core and stalk [PDF]
Utilization of kenaf core and stalk for the production of medium density fiberboard was investigated. Control boards were produced using poplar wood fibers and compared with kenaf boards. Urea formaldehyde resin was used.
